RSA 326-D:2 Definitions.
Title: XXX - OCCUPATIONS AND PROFESSIONS
Chapter: 326-D - MIDWIFERY
In this chapter:
I. "Client" means a woman who has retained the services of a midwife for the duration of her pregnancy, labor and the postpartum period and as defined in the scope of practice adopted by the council pursuant to RSA 541-A.
II. "Council" means the midwifery council established in RSA 326-D:3.
III. [Repealed.]
IV. "Midwife" means one who is certified to practice midwifery pursuant to this chapter.
V. "Midwifery" means the practice, by persons other than physicians or surgeons licensed under RSA 329, nurses registered under RSA 326-B, or physician associates licensed under RSA 328-D, of:
(a) Providing the necessary supervision, care and advice to women during pregnancy, labor and the postpartum period;
